| Title | Letter, from William Vernon Harcourt to Sir John Herschel, dated at Bolton Percy, Tadcaster |
| Creator | Harcourt; William Venables-Vernon (1789-1871); Anglican priest; founder for the British Association for the Advancement of Sciences |
| Recipient | John Frederick William Herschel |
| Date | undated |
| Description | Autograph letter signed by sender. Would like his opinion on one of the experiments of Isaac Newton, described in the Principia. Has this experiment ever been repeated? |
